Light filters and lenses are vital components in LED flashlights, enhancing their functionality. Colored filters, like red or green, serve specific purposes. Red filters preserve night vision and are popular among astronomers and military personnel. Green filters can improve visibility in low-light conditions without disturbing natural night vision. UV filters have applications in forensic investigations and detecting certain materials. On the other hand, lenses focus or disperse light to suit different scenarios. Frosted lenses create a softer, diffused beam for up-close tasks, while clear lenses maintain a focused, long-distance beam. Different lens designs can minimize artifacts like rings or dark spots in the beam pattern, ensuring a smooth and even distribution of light. Some advanced flashlights even come with adjustable focusing mechanisms that allow users to modify the beam's width and intensity based on the task at hand.
